Experimental study of ignition of mechanically activated coals

Abstract: This paper describes the influence of mechanical activation of coals on ignition and thermal-oxidative degradation using two independent methods: thermogravimetric analysis and ignition of a dust suspension in a vertical pipe furnace. It is determined that the ignition temperature of mechanically activated coals decreases and that mechanical activation affects the further process of thermal-oxidative degradation.
Keywords: mechanical activation, thermogravimetric analysis coal, ignition, thermal degradation kinetics, synchronous thermal analysis, ignition temperature.
